Check Vehicle Compatibility First

The first thing I do is confirm that the kit fits my exact make, model, and engine setup. Even a high-quality intake pipe kit is not useful if the bends, couplers, or mounting points do not line up properly. I also check whether I need any extra adapters, sensors, or brackets for installation.

Material Quality Matters to Me

I pay close attention to the material because it affects durability and performance. I usually compare options like aluminum, stainless steel, or reinforced plastic. In my experience, aluminum is a popular choice because it is lightweight, strong, and handles heat well. I also inspect the finish to make sure it resists corrosion and looks good over time.

Airflow Design Is Important

One of the biggest things I look at is how smoothly the pipe is designed. I prefer a kit with wide, smooth bends and minimal restrictions because that helps maintain airflow. If the pipe has poor design or sharp turns, I know it can reduce the benefit I expect from the upgrade.

Included Parts Save Me Time

When I compare kits, I check what is included in the box. A complete kit usually saves me time and extra expense. I look for clamps, couplers, heat shields, mounting hardware, and any needed sensor fittings. If a kit is missing important pieces, I factor in the added cost before deciding.

Ease of Installation

I prefer a kit that is straightforward to install, especially if I plan to do the work myself. Clear instructions, well-made connections, and a true bolt-on fit make a big difference. If a kit requires major modifications, I consider whether I have the tools and experience to handle it.

Heat Resistance and Protection

Heat management is something I never ignore. I know that intake systems can lose efficiency if they pull in hot air from the engine bay. That is why I look for kits with heat shielding, proper insulation, or a design that keeps intake air cooler. Cooler air can help support better performance.

Brand Reputation and Reviews

I always spend time reading reviews before making a purchase. I trust brands that have a strong reputation for fitment, durability, and customer support. Real user feedback helps me spot issues like poor welds, missing parts, or installation problems before I buy.

Price Versus Value

In my experience, the cheapest option is not always the best value. I compare price against material quality, included parts, and expected performance. Sometimes paying a little more upfront gives me a better product that lasts longer and performs better.
